ATS tips for Broadcast Announcers and Radio Disc Jockeys applications

  • Save and submit as PDF unless Mobico Group explicitly asks for DOCX — both stay machine-readable, but follow the posting.
  • Use a single-column layout; multi-column and text-in-images break most ATS parsers for Broadcast Announcers and Radio Disc Jockeys applications.
  • Spell out acronyms once (e.g. the full term then the abbreviation) so keyword matching for Broadcast Announcers and Radio Disc Jockeys catches both forms.
  • Use standard section headings — "Experience", "Skills", "Education" — so the parser maps your Broadcast Announcers and Radio Disc Jockeys resume correctly.
